For someone who has 2 blogs outside of this BC life, I've been strangely reluctant to start writing here. I've been 'lurking' for a month or more now, but it's time to put pen to paper (so to speak).

I had a lumpectomy & axillary clearance on 31 October, of the 24 lymph nodes only one was cancerous, so I'm happy about that (as are my doctors!). I'm 6 days into my second of 4 x 2 weekly AC and will then have 12 weekly Taxol to follow up.

So far, so good. While I feel unwell, I am coping pretty well with the AC - I just keep taking the meds they give me (Emend, Dex, Nexium, Maxillon, panadol, nuelasta.... The list goes on & on doesn't it?).

This week is hair loss week, I've found that while I am prepared for the hair loss I wasn't prepared for the actual fact of clumps of it coming out under the shower and found that quite distressing. My partner ran #3 clippers over it for me yesterday & I'll get him to shave it completely by the end of the week. It feels good to be proactively removing my hair instead of just watching it come out in drifts!

I like coming on here & reading your stories (and comments on other peoples stories) and find the very positive atmosphere very uplifting - I could wish the site was a little easier to navigate though! I am blessed with very supportive friends and family -we have had dinner delivered to our door 3 nights a week since just after my surgery & 15 friends showed up in 40 degree heat to help us unpack after moving house last weekend. Humbling in the extreme.

The other thing I'm very grateful for is our public health system - for all it's failings it has come up trumps for me (and a number of others I know who have been through this).
